Nurse Practitioner Opportunity!
Department: HEART NP
Schedule: Full Time
Shift: Day Shift
Hours: 7-5

Job Details:

Collaborate with supervising physician to provide outpatient care in a clinic setting including physical and diagnostic exams and testing, differential diagnosis and treatment plans, postoperative exams, and medication management. Provide hospital inpatient care including cardiac care work ups, hospital rounds, admission history & physicals, patient orders, progress notes, treatment planning, and discharge planning and summaries. Order radiographic exams including, but not limited to, MRI, PET, CT, Nuclear Medicine Scans, Cardiac Stress Tests, and Angiograms. Perform diagnostic procedures including, but not limited to, the insertion of Arterial Lines. Participate in continuous quality improvement activities and educational experiences in support of departmental philosophy and objectives, as well as Health System initiatives.

Completion of an approved Nurse Practitioner program. At least three years nursing experience in a clinic setting.

Current RN and APN license in State of Illinois. CPR certified, ACLS preferred.
